Colombia Nariño - Wet Process - Green Coffee Beans

    Description

    Experience the bright and clean profile of our Colombia Nariño, Wet Processed green coffee beans. Cultivated in the high-altitude region of Nariño, these beans showcase the region's exceptional terroir, resulting in a vibrant and complex cup.
     
    Cupping Notes:
    • Flavor: Expect a bright, clean cup with a pronounced citric acidity, reminiscent of lime and mandarin. Sweet notes of ripe stone fruit, such as yellow plum and peach, are complemented by hints of caramel and a delicate floral undertone.
    • Body: A medium-bodied texture with a crisp, refreshing finish.
    • Aroma: Fragrant aromas of citrus blossom, caramel, and sweet stone fruit.
    Origin: Nariño, Colombia
    Altitude: Typically 1700-2200 meters
    Varietal: Castillo, Caturra, Colombia
    Process: Wet Processed (Washed)
     
    Key points about Wet Processing in Nariño:
    • The high altitude of Nariño contributes to slower cherry maturation, resulting in denser beans and more complex flavors.
    • Wet processing removes the fruit pulp before drying, resulting in a cleaner cup profile with brighter acidity.
    • Nariño coffees are known for their vibrant acidity, sweet fruit notes, and clean flavors.
